(Photo from Team Espana) To help the University of Santo Tomas (UST) staff keep up with the trend, members of Team España initiated “Piso Per Kilometro,” a fundraiser that aims to provide bikes for the school’s employees in need. Team España’s team captain JM De Vicente said their fundraiser was initially inspired by Gretchen Ho’s “Donate a Bike, Save a Job” project. “It was further pushed when we were informed that the employees in UST were laid off from work and were required to follow a skeletal system due to the pandemic. As one Thomasian community, we felt obliged to be of help in any way that we can,” De Vicente told Manila Bulletin in an online exchange. ....
Paradise Alley Pro Wrestling is set to make its debut on iPPV just after the new year. The promotion sent 411 a press release announcing that their first iPPV, Under the Radar, will air on January 2nd at 7 PM ET/4 PM PT. You can see the full announcement below. The event will run $4.99 and will be without fans due to COVID-19 restrictions. The card for the event so far is:
Any Time Any Gold Gauntlet Match: Kylon King vs. Nuka Kojima vs. Lucas Chase vs. Sam Shields vs. Jiggie Sosa vs. More TBD
Also set to appear: Zachariah Gibbs, Chris Battle, Pedro Dones ....
